EDC Delivers Technical Assistance to Prevention Matters Initiative

EDC delivered technical assistance for the multi-year Prevention Matters school-based substance use prevention initiative, beginning in 2018 and extending through at least 2022.

Contract term
2018–2022
Renewal date
2022-12-31
Renewal
Initial engagement matched to the 3-year Prevention Matters program timeline, extended due to a 1-year program extension caused by COVID-19.
